Giancarlo Bacci (17 June 1931 â 27 May 2014) was an Italian footballer who played as a forward.
Born in Peretola, Florence, he was one of the most notable journeymen in the Serie A, where he played for 8 teams (A.S. Lucchese Libertas 1905, A.S. Roma, Udinese Calcio, Bologna F.C. 1909, ACF Fiorentina, A.C. Torino, A.C. Milan and Calcio Padova) for a total of 255 games and 93 goals.
He was on the season's top 10 Serie A scorers list for three consecutive seasons (1952âÂÂ53 to 1954âÂÂ55) for three different teams.
